[PATCH 1/3] qemu: domain: Restructurate control flow in qemuDomainGetMlockLimitBytes

Break early when hard limit is set so that it's not intermixed by other
logic for determining the limit.
---
 src/qemu/qemu_domain.c | 12 ++++++++----
 1 file changed, 8 insertions(+), 4 deletions(-)

diff --git a/src/qemu/qemu_domain.c b/src/qemu/qemu_domain.c
index 416ab5b..12517a5 100644
--- a/src/qemu/qemu_domain.c
+++ b/src/qemu/qemu_domain.c
@@ -3633,14 +3633,18 @@ qemuDomainGetMlockLimitBytes(virDomainDefPtr def)
 {
     unsigned long long memKB;

+    /* prefer the hard limit */
+    if (virMemoryLimitIsSet(def->mem.hard_limit)) {
+        memKB = def->mem.hard_limit;
+        goto done;
+    }
+
     /* VFIO requires all of the guest's memory to be locked resident, plus some
      * amount for IO space. Alex Williamson suggested adding 1GiB for IO space
      * just to be safe (some finer tuning might be nice, though). */
-    if (virMemoryLimitIsSet(def->mem.hard_limit))
-        memKB = def->mem.hard_limit;
-    else
-        memKB = virDomainDefGetMemoryActual(def) + 1024 * 1024;
+    memKB = virDomainDefGetMemoryActual(def) + 1024 * 1024;

+ done:
     return memKB << 10;
 }
